South Korean actress and singer Lee Hyeri recently indulged in a luxurious getaway at Amanpulo, an exclusive island resort in the Philippines.
Hyeri shared glimpses of her tropical escape with friends on Instagram. The Korean star sported a turquoise two-piece swimsuit as she soaked up the sun on the resort’s pristine beach on Pamalican Island in Palawan.
In her caption, Hyeri described the trip as “unforgettable.”

Meanwhile, Hyeri rose to fame after debuting as the youngest member of the Korean girl group Girls Day. In 2012, she made her acting debut in the SBS weekend drama “Tasty Life.”
Hyeri is also widely recognized for her award-winning performance as the female lead in “Reply 1988” (2015), which was the highest-rated drama on Korean cable television upon its release.
